香蕉茎叶与柱花草混贮饲料的品质 被引量:29

Evaluation of mixing silage of Musa paradisiaca stems and leaves and Stylosnthes guianensis

摘要 为分析香蕉(Musa paradisiaca)茎叶与柱花草(Stylosanthes guianensis)混合青贮发酵品质,本研究选择新鲜香蕉茎叶和柱花草进行香蕉茎叶单独青贮(以下简称单贮)、柱花草单贮、75%香蕉茎叶+25%柱花草混合青贮(以下简称混贮)及50%香蕉茎叶+50%柱花草混贮,青贮5周后,对青贮饲料进行感官评定和品质检测,探讨香蕉茎叶与柱花草的适宜混合比例。感官评定结果表明,香蕉茎叶单贮感官评定最优,柱花草单贮感官评分等级最低,二者混贮评分居中,并且随着香蕉茎叶比例的降低青贮饲料感官品质下降。实验室指标分析表明,香蕉茎叶单贮时pH值最低,随着柱花草比例的增加,青贮饲料pH升高(P<0.01),而乳酸菌菌落数增加(P<0.05);柱花草单贮,乙酸含量最低,乳酸和丁酸含量各处理组间差异不显著(P>0.05),且丁酸含量很低,对青贮品质影响不大;75%香蕉茎叶与25%柱花草混贮提高了青贮饲料乳酸菌菌落数和乳酸、乙酸的含量。随着柱花草比例的增加,混贮饲料初水分含量降低,粗纤维和粗蛋白的含量显著上升(P<0.05),可溶性碳水化合物含量下降(P<0.05)。综合青贮饲料品质感官评定和实验室检测结果,香蕉茎叶与柱花草混贮可降低香蕉茎叶初水分含量,提高柱花草可溶性碳水化合物水平,改善青贮饲料的发酵品质,当75%香蕉茎叶与25%柱花草混贮时,青贮效果最佳。 This experiment was excuted to exploit the quality of fermentation of mixed Musa paradisiacastems and leaves and Stylosnthes guianensis.Four treatment groups were set according to the proportion of S.guianensis,100% M.paradisiaca stems and leaves,100% S.guianensis,75% banana stems and leaves with 25% S.guianensis,50% M.paradisiaca stems and leaves and 50% S.guianensis,each treatment contains 3replicates.After 5weeks of fermentation,the sensory evaluation and laboratory test of silage were carried out.The results showed,100% M.paradisiaca stems and leaves group got the best quality in sensory evaluation,100% S.guianensis group got 6in sensory evaluation,the lowest in all groups,mixed silage groups were in the middle of all groups,the quality of mixed silage were evaluated with the growing ratio of banana stems and leaves.The 100% M.paradisiaca stems and leaves group got the lowest pH value,with the rising ratio of S.guianensis,the value of pH(P〈0.01)and the colony count of lactobacillus(P〈0.05)were improved.The acetic acid of 100% S.guianensis group was the lowest,no significant differences were observed in the lactic acid and butyric acid of all groups(P〉0.05),no significant differences in fermentation quality due to the content;75% M.paradisiaca stems and leaves and 25% S.guianensis group improved the content of lactic acid and acetic acid and the colony count of lactobacillus.With the improving ratio of S.guianensis,the content of water and water soluble carbohydrates(WSC)were depressed(P〈0.05),the content of crude protein and crude fiber were improved significantly(P〈0.05).With the sensory evaluation and laboratory tests,mixture of M.paradisiaca stems and leaves and S.guianensis reduced the water content,increased the content of WSC of S.guianensis,improved the quality of fermentation of mixed silage,and the best quality is75% M.paradisiaca stems and leaves and 25% S.guianensis.
